Supplement Facts

Serving Size: 1 Tablet(s) · 1– per day

IngredientAmount Per Serving
Vitamin C(Ascorbic Acid)120 mg
Calcium(Calcium Citrate)120 mg
Iron(Carbonyl Iron, Ferrous Gluconate)20 mg
Vitamin D3(Cholecalciferol)400 IU
Vitamin B6(Pyridoxine Hydrochloride)25 mg
Folic Acid1 mg

Warnings & Precautions

Precautions re: Children

Six 5-day blister packs in child resistant packaging

Precautions re: All Other

Contraindications: This product is contraindicated in patients with a known hypersensitivity to any of the ingredients.

Precautions re: Children

Warning: Accidental overdose of iron-containing products is a leading cause of fatal poisoning in children under 6. Keep this product out of the reach of children. In case of accidental overdose, call a doctor or poison control center immediately.

Precautions re: All Other

Warning: Folic acid alone is improper therapy in the treatment of pernicious anemia and other megaloblastic anemias where Vitamin B12 is deficient. Precautions: Folic acid in doses above 0.1 mg daily may obscure pernicious anemia in that hematologic remission can occur while neurological manifestations progress.

Precautions re: Allergies

Adverse reactions: Allergic sensitization has been reported following both oral and parenteral administration of folic acid.

Storage

Storage

Storage: Store at 20 degrees C to 25 degrees C (68 degrees F to 77 degrees F), excursions permitted between 15 degrees C and 30 degrees C (between 59 degrees F and 86 degrees F). Brief exposure to temperatures up to 40 degrees C (104 degrees F) may be tolerated provided the mean kinetic temperature does not exceed 25 degrees C (77 degrees F); however, such exposure should be minimized.

Storage

Notice: Contact with moisture can discolor or erode tablets.

Description: CitraNatal B-Calm is a prescription prenatal/postnatal multi-vitamin/mineral with B6, along with two Vitamin B6 tablets. The prenatal tablet contains Ferr-Ease, a dual-iron delivery compromising both a quick release and slow release iron. The prenatal tablet is a white, coated, modified oval, and is debossed "0832" on one side and is blank on the other.

Formula re: Type

Indications: CitraNatal B-Calm is a multi-vitamin/mineral prescription drug indicated for use in improving the nutritional status of women prior to conception, throughout pregnancy, and in the postnatal period for both lactating and nonlactating mothers.

Formulation re: Other

Indications: CitraNatal B-Calm is a multi-vitamin/mineral prescription drug indicated for use in improving the nutritional status of women prior to conception, throughout pregnancy, and in the postnatal period for both lactating and nonlactating mothers. Citranatal B-Calm may be used in conjunction with a physician-prescribed regimen to help minimize pregnancy-related nausea and vomiting.
